Who is vital in ensuring the integrity of a fire boundary and establishing new ones?

The role of an investigator is crucial in ensuring the integrity of a fire boundary and establishing new ones. Investigators are responsible for analyzing the scene of a fire to understand its origins, causes, and progression. They assess how the fire behavior affected the boundaries and identify if the existing barriers were effective. This involves evaluating if fire-resistant materials and construction methods were utilized correctly.

Furthermore, investigators contribute to establishing new boundaries by recommending standards and practices that improve fire safety in future developments. They perform detailed examinations to guide fire prevention strategies and ensure compliance with fire codes and regulations, ultimately enhancing community safety.

While firefighters play a key role in controlling and extinguishing fires, safety officers focus on ensuring safe operational practices during emergencies, and emergency managers oversee the broader aspects of disaster response and recovery, the specific expertise of an investigator is essential for understanding and maintaining the physical aspects of fire boundaries.
